Since theMercedes E-Class Sedanand wagon facelift broke cover back in March, we knew it was only a matter of time before its more stylishE-Class CoupeandE-Class Convertiblesiblings would follow. Prototypes of both models have been spied for over a year now, but Mercedes has finally confirmed the covers will come off the new 2021 E-Class Coupe and Convertible facelifts on May 27 in an online event - that's just over a week away.

According to Mercedes, the new E-Class Convertible "combines everyday practicality, exemplary safety and superior travel comfort with a sporty, elegant design." To give the Cabriolet a sleeker look, Mercedes has made the front end "more dynamic" and added "flatter" LED headlights and a diamond grille as standard.

The taillights will also be redesigned to match the design of the Mercedes CLA. Thanks to a new electrified engine with EQ boost technology, the 2021 E-Class Cabriolet will be "more powerful and efficient than ever before."

While the styling changes will be subtle, both models will benefit from a "thoroughly upgraded interior" with a new MBUX infotainment system, the latest advanced driver assistance and safety technology, and a new hi-tech steering wheel with capacitive Touch Control. Like the Sedan version, the digital instrument cluster and infotainment system will be displayed on 10.25-inch screens as standard, with the option to upgrade to larger 12.3-inch screens for a premium.

Mercedes has confirmed the 2021 E-Class Coupe will be showcased in its AMG E53 specification, which will be powered by an electrified 3.0-liter inline-six turbo engine producing 429 horsepower and 384 lb-ft of torque.

An EQ Boost starter-generator will also provide an additional 21 hp for a short time as well as up to an additional 184 lb-ft of torque, and a less powerful version of this setup will be available detuned to 362 hp in the E450. Other engine options will include a 2.0-liter four-cylinder gasoline engine with an integrated starter generator and a 48-volt system producing 268 hp with an extra 20 hp available with EQ boost.
